Projet ou bibliothèque introuvable !!!!

Signaler
Messages postés
28
Date d'inscription
vendredi 12 avril 2002
Statut
Membre
Dernière intervention
21 août 2009
-
Messages postés
81
Date d'inscription
lundi 18 février 2002
Statut
Membre
Dernière intervention
29 août 2003
-
J'ai voulu incorporé dans un de mes projet un module de classe que j'ai trouvé sur Internet qui marche très bien dans le projet de base. Mais quand j'essaye d'introduire des nouvelles lignes de codes toutes bêtes tel que un MID sur une chaine de type string, VB me renvoi un message d'erreur :
erreur de compilation, projet ou bibliothèque introuvable. idem sur un RIGHT, UCASE ..., VB interprète ces commande d'une façon que je ne comprend pas ( le LEFT fonctionne ?)

Lucres 84

5 réponses

Messages postés
81
Date d'inscription
lundi 18 février 2002
Statut
Membre
Dernière intervention
29 août 2003

Vérifie dans tes références que vb les trouvent toutes et n'en oublie pas
Messages postés
28
Date d'inscription
vendredi 12 avril 2002
Statut
Membre
Dernière intervention
21 août 2009

A priori le problème provient lorsque j'incorpore la référence :
Microsoft word 9.0 object library
Si je la supprime ca remarche pour les fonctions décrites précédement ( UCASE,MID, ...) mais mon projet ne fonctionne plus correctement pour les fonctions contenues dans le module de classe ( j'ai le même problème sur d'autres codes comme wdOrientLandscape ...) .
????

Lucres 84
Messages postés
81
Date d'inscription
lundi 18 février 2002
Statut
Membre
Dernière intervention
29 août 2003

c'est que les références utilisées n'ont pas la meme version
je pense que t'en a un avec word9.0 et peut etre que celui de la classe est word10.0
Messages postés
28
Date d'inscription
vendredi 12 avril 2002
Statut
Membre
Dernière intervention
21 août 2009

Peut tu me préciser ta réponse ? je ne suis pas expert en VB et j'ai pas tout compris : Le word que j'utilise est Word 2000 ( quand je lance l'application normalement)
Lucres 84
Messages postés
81
Date d'inscription
lundi 18 février 2002
Statut
Membre
Dernière intervention
29 août 2003

Sur ton poste tu as Word 2000 donc ta librairie ou référence est microsoft Word 9.0 Object library
Tu as ajouté une classe qui utilise peut etre une version différente de cette librairie.
La classe a pu etre développez sur un poste ou il y avait Word 2002 donc la référence Microsoft Word 10.0 Object librairie. et si la classe utilise des propriété qui n'étaient pas implementé dans la version 9.0 tu ne peux pas l'utiliser.
mais a mon avis c'est juste un problème de lien avec la référence mais je peux pas t'aider par mail